Etymology

Probably from Middle Chinese compound 顏面 (MC ngaen mjienH). Compare modern Mandarin 顏面颜面 (yánmiàn).

Pronunciation

Noun

(がん)(めん) • (ganmen) 

  1. a person's face
  2. the surface of someone's face
  3. (archaic) flattery, sycophancy
  4. (archaic) a flatterer, a sycophant
